Windows Imaging Acquisition
I am trying to scan images via MS Photo Editor and Epson CX4500
Printer/scanner. This combination has been working before. But now out of the
blue, Printer works O.K. but I can only scan out of MS Paint after doing The
following step 1-6,
1. Right click on MY COMPUTER and select MANAGE
2. Click on SERVICES AND APPLICATIONS
3. Click on SERVICES
4. Click on WINDOWS IMAGE ACQUISITION to highlight it
5. Click on STOP SERVICE
6. Click on START SERVICE
After this MS Paint will scan but If I then try another scan program, I get
the error "Unable to open Selected Twain Source" again. Will have to do steps
1-6 over again before MS Paint will scan again.
I then went to REGEDIT and in the section Permissions for Administrators, I
ensured that both the
Full Control and Read options were checked under the Allow heading for the
Epson scanner. still no help
I have scanned for virus with updated Norton. I have run Spyware
X-terminator. I'm also have trouble with Norton antivirus, I can not Enable
"Auto protect" and "Email Scanning" has an error. I have to run virus scan
manualy. Are these problems related? What else can I try for the scanning
problem?
